What logical evidence, or reasoning, in the passage best supports the claim that Indians must work hard for opportunities? Check
jeka57 [31]

Answer:

“Build up . . . institutions which will ensure justice”

“end poverty and ignorance and disease”

Explanation:

The lines given above are from "Tryst with Destiny", a speech delivered by Jawaharlal Nehru, the first Prime Minister of independent India, on August 14, 1947, the night that India gained independence. The Prime Minister gave this speech to the Indian Constituent Assembly in The Parliament.

He insists that better future awaits people, provided they work hard. It is only in this way that Indians will earn money and put a stop to poverty. By working hard, Indian people will also set up institutions which will bring justice.

What is the Antagonist of a story?
Svet_ta [14]
An antagonist is the character who basically causes the problems in the story. They do not have to be a bad person, they just simply have to create the conflict for the protagonist, whether on purpose or accidentally.
